Output 09885f332eed62398207c4e386c0943f30a9672a67303fa98e137b7878340029:6

value
138908847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a36822c7835ae05e7f7ca1bcbe0aefc0bf086bd7 OP_EQUAL
address
MNoB8BffoqX8jmvDQjqLBsnGUuz57kL61y
transaction
09885f332eed62398207c4e386c0943f30a9672a67303fa98e137b7878340029
spent
true